By Marla Jones, Sports Editor  • marla@southerntorch.com

FYFFE, Ala. — The defending Alabama High School Athletic Association (AHSAA) Class 2A State Champions, the Fyffe Red Devils (13-0), moved up to Class 3A this season.

Fyffe has won 43 straight games. They have outscored their opponents 566-86 points this season.

The Red Devils have won four state championships in 2014, 2016, 2018, and 2019. 

The Red Devils will host the defending 3A State Champions, the Piedmont Bulldogs, on Friday night. The Bulldogs have a 12-1 record this season and have won the Class 3A trophy in 2015, 2016, and 2019. They were runners-up for the State Championship in 2018. Piedmont defeated Saks 38-20 in the third round of the state playoffs for their 12th win of the season, keeping alive a stretch of six consecutive seasons of winning more than 12 games per season since 2015.

The winner of Friday night's game will advance to the AHSAA Super 7 State Championship at Bryant-Denny Stadium at the University of Alabama on December 3. The game will begin at 10 a.m.
